THE RIU METHOD
Children, local community and biodiversity are the three lines of action of RIU’s CSR
Our method of social innovation, unique in the sector, includes reports, internal interviews, meetings with stakeholders and field visits. An intense research work that identifies social and environmental deficiencies in the communities nearby the hotels and guides our social investment where it is most needed.

Committed to the environment
RIU is aware of the impact that its activity has on the environment where its hotels are located and that is why it works to minimize it through projects aimed at ensuring efficiency, saving in energy and water consumption, protecting biodiversity and avoiding contamination.
